Using codepair, starts with an initial general technical skills test, then video call.
The technical questions were coding-heavy and as a recent graduate from a rather theoretical robotics program, I was lacking the required coding experience.
Interview questions [1]
Question 1
Out of a selection of sorting algorithms which one is the most efficient one
I applied through college or university. The process took 2 months. I interviewed at TuSimple (Seattle, WA) in Oct 2021
Interview
The interview process lasted close to a month to a month and a half. There were three technical rounds and feedback after each round was fairly quick. Overall it was a really smooth process. It was quite pleasant.
Interview questions [1]
Question 1
1) Questions about vehicle dynamics
2) Questions about MATLAB/Simulink modeling
3) Different controls algorithms like PID, Kalman filters, Pure Pursuit, etc.
oa: some leetcode problems. They are very difficult. That is why I did not pass this interview. Others are control theory questions. Asked very detailed about the design of control system.